Are these entries in Table T501?

If so, deleting them could have a major impact on Org.Management (they are used in IT1013 for Object type S), on Personnel Administration (they are used on IT0001 and in many Features), on Time Evaluation and in Payroll Calculation (they are used in many PCRs).

But if you are just starting to configure HCM and that these Employee Groups and Sub-Groups have never been used, then you could probably delete them and replace them by your Custom Values (not using the Standard SAP Codes). What we did during our initial configuration (1998-1999) is that we used the Standard Codes but changed their descriptions (and may have deleted the unrequired ones).

Default record will be used when you create infotype records by PA30 or PA40 for new hire/ org. reassignment.

If you delete the default record, the relevant fields will be blank when you create infotype record.

But you can maintain the value directly, so I think there is no impact on this.
